Focusing on the experiences of four middle-class Latin American families in U.S. public schools, this case study delves into the nuances of school-home connections and family engagement. Through in-depth interviews and observations, it reveals the importance of connectedness for these families while highlighting the complexities of their interactions with schools. By addressing a gap in qualitative research on this demographic, it contributes valuable insights to the literature, framed by critical theory and influenced by the works of Freire and Moll.
